Vatican Archives Reveal More About Pontificate of Pope Pius XI


(19 September 2006 - RV) The Vatican has opened its archives to allow historians to access documents relating to the pontificate of Pope Pius XI. Pope from 1922 to 1939, Pius XI presided over the Church during the perod of history leading up to the Second World War, including the rise to power of Hitler, Mussolini and Stalin. Professor Alberto Melloni is a leading scholar and author of several books on the history of the Vatican. Susy Hodges asked him about the significance of these documents and whether they could shed new light on the pope's attitude towards Nazism and other totalitarianisms of the early 20th century.
